В таблице, по которой необходимо произвести сортировку и вывести отчет, есть уникальное поле, которое в отчет не выводится, и никакие действия с ним не производятся. Из-за наличия уникального поля, в отчет выходят одинаковые строки, которые необходимо сгруппировать/выбрать первую попавшуюся (group by особо не помог). Каким образом эти строки можно исключить?
X++:
while select rPaytitleposting
where rPaytitleposting.HrmOrganizationId == rHRMStaffList.OrganizationId
&& rPaytitleposting.TitleId == rHRMStaffList.PositionId
&& rPaytitleposting.TradeCategoryId == rHRMStaffList.TradeCategoryId
&& rPaytitleposting.Dimension[2] != ""